Reina Hispanoamericana Organization has finally made a decision about this year’s edition as previously the contest was indefinitely postponed following the post-election turmoil and unrest in host country, Bolivia.
The organization has now taken a decision as it has moved the competition to February 2020 with the finals set to be hosted in Sta. Cruz, Bolivia on 8th February 2020. The reigning Reina Hispanoamericana is Nariman Battikha Yanyi of Venezuela who will crown her successor at this year’s edition.
